Output 2bb4efebf60bd2b21251c8340c963515cc590192f39321b773eed9d453f946aa:1

value
23577177
script pubkey
OP_0 OP_PUSHBYTES_20 a68c015d7e3ed9822a768fd3444c23bc64498952
address
bc1q56xqzht78mvcy2nk3lf5gnprh3jynz2jf8v9e2
transaction
2bb4efebf60bd2b21251c8340c963515cc590192f39321b773eed9d453f946aa
spent
true